Transaction 380ad25988c4ffe7860079344c751e5b50af073ab5dd14b9c306c78d92b6266e
1 Input
1 Output
-
380ad25988c4ffe7860079344c751e5b50af073ab5dd14b9c306c78d92b6266e:0
- value
- 1478831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e181fe9ecad175c0d5b07d5c35e8296be066069 OP_EQUAL
- address
- 3EeLmzeGrNZXavF4FaKFjWJ7iWk1ub3wBf